Host Control
Thu, 11 Sep, 2025 at 03:00 pm - Thu, 18 Sep, 2025 at 08:30 pm
Avalon Ballroom Theatre at Niagara Fallsview Casino Resort, 6380 Fallsview Boulevard, Niagara Falls, ON L2G 7X5, Canada